Yga Kostrzewa (born 12 September 1973) is a Polish economist, LGBTQ+ rights activist and writer. She has campaigned for marriage equality, was the editor of Polish LGBT magazine Inaczej and has contributed to books on LGBT+ issues. When then Mayor of Warsaw, Lech Kaczyński refused allow gay pride in Warsaw in 2005, she was among the activists who challenged this decision at the European Court of Human Rights.
